Moxibustion is a very traditional, deeply warming Classic Asian Medicine herbal heat therapy, said to predate acupuncture. Mugwort (an herb in the daisy family) is lit and held over specific areas of the body to warm the tissues, acupoints and meridians, thus improving circulation of fluids and Qi ("chee"). The mugwort does not come into direct contact with your skin.

This herbal heat therapy may be selected for you if you are experiencing symptoms such as:

​

-Backache/other aches & pains
-Low energy
-Respiratory challenges
-Digestive discomforts
-Menstrual dysfunction

 

Moxibustion is widely used as an overall tonic for maintaining general health, and is especially great for warming the body for chronically cold individuals.

 

Mostly used in the fall, winter and spring.
